jiggoyo

Jiggoyo is a male PUBG: BATTLEGROUNDS player from Thailand, known for his aggressive playstyle and consistent performance in various regional tournaments. With over 300 career matches played, he's earned approximately $500 in prize money, a testament to his skill and dedication. His most significant achievement is securing first place at the PUBG Thailand Championship 2023 Phase 1, a victory that significantly boosted his career earnings. Currently competing under the INFN (The Infinity) banner, he remains a prominent figure in the Thai PUBG scene.

About player

Jiggoyo's competitive journey began in November 2019 with Antarctic Fox (ATF), participating in the Predator League 2020-2021. While this initial tournament didn't yield a prize, it marked the start of his professional career. His early experience included a notable eighth-place finish at the PUBG Thailand Series 2020 - Phase 2, earning his team around $650 in prize money. These early experiences with ATF, alongside teammates STBenz, aofrx4, and AGiii, provided a solid foundation for his future success.

Throughout his career, jiggoyo has represented six different teams, showcasing his adaptability and ability to integrate into various team dynamics. His time with ATF, 47 Gaming, and Hellblueboy (HB) contributed significantly to his match experience and prize winnings. Although his stints with QC, Longtimetoplay (LT), and INFN haven't resulted in significant prize money, they represent the ever-evolving nature of the competitive landscape and his ongoing pursuit of victory.

Jiggoyo has participated in approximately 10 tournaments across his career, culminating in his recent participation in PGS 2023 P2 APAC. His tournament history includes a mix of successes and near misses, highlighting his consistent presence in high-level competition. Beyond his first-place finish at PTC 2023 P1, his performances demonstrate a player dedicated to continuous improvement and the pursuit of championship glory in the challenging world of professional PUBG.
